Before he was Doctor McCoy, DeForest Kelley was a cowboy. On this Hitchin' Post episode of Hellbent for Letterbox, Michael visits with author Kristine M Smith whose freelance writing career was launched by DeForest Kelley in 1969. It was DeForest and his wife Carolyn who encouraged Kris to try Hollywood on for size, which she did from 1989 to 2003. Most of Kris’s Hollywood career was spent at Warner Bros. Studios.
Kris served as Mr. Kelley’s personal assistant and caregiver during the final months of his life and presented heartfelt sentiments about her mentor at Paramount Studios' memorial service for him in 1999.
She has written two books about him: DeForest Kelley Up Close and Personal, A Harvest of Memories from the Fan Who Knew Him Best (2016) and The Enduring Legacy of DeForest Kelley: Actor, Healer, Friend.
